Output f52580c2f138641bfefdea68a3cc26cc3abc6033c54c4d875d4821915e756e75:1

value
2880334598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 561fdbd4edd9fb27f11765cc36e435d9f54781db OP_EQUAL
address
39YQCd8LoXu9A4EXYNgUTxKNpd1u6eTdVc
transaction
f52580c2f138641bfefdea68a3cc26cc3abc6033c54c4d875d4821915e756e75
spent
true